Overview

Headquartered in New Orleans, Louisiana, International-Matex Tank Terminals (IMTT) is an industry leader in the handling and storage of bulk liquid products through its ownership and operation of 19 terminals throughout North America. The terminals handle petroleum, biofuels, commodity/specialty chemicals, and vegetable/tropical oil products for customers including refiners, commodities traders and chemical manufacturers and distributers.

Responsibilities

Purpose of the job:

To maintain and assure product quality, carrier equipment quality, to prepare all necessary inbound and outbound paperwork and to dispatch all Miscellaneous Liquids trucks for loading and unloading.

Essential Functions/Responsibilities:

    Test truck, tank, ship and drum samples to ensure that all products shipped and received meet the customer supplied specifications and be able to interpret all results.
  1. Ensure that the Certificate of Analysis are updated for each product whenever tested.

  2. Manage retain samples to include storage, collection, recouping and recycling.

  3. Responsible to properly contain and label all lab waste generated. To follow all safe job procedures in the lab and dispatch areas, also to understand all lab, customer, environmental, DOT and FDA policies.

  4. Run analytical tests for waste water treatment system.

  5. Ensure driver has all the proper equipment and information that is needed in order to process a shipment or receipt from start to finish in accordance to DOT regulations and company quality procedures.

  6. Issue DOT required placards, seals, customer tags & sample bottles where applicable

  7. Dispatch trucks to proper yard for loading or unloading.

  8. Truck inspections.

  9. Schedule trucks for certain customers.

  10. Perform any other duties assigned by supervisor.
